- Title
Zweitspracherwerb der präpositionalen Kasusrektion albanischsprachiger DaZ-Lerner.
- Authors
Selmani, Lirim
- Abstract
The article examines the second language acquisition of the prepositional case in German by primary school children with Albanian as their mother tongue. It is found that the children have difficulties with marking the prepositional case and that the morphological opacity within nominal phrases complicates the acquisition of the prepositional case system. It is also noted that little research has been conducted on the second language acquisition of German by Albanian-speaking learners. The present study investigates the omission of articles and contractions in prepositional phrases (PPs) in German learners. It is found that the omission of articles mainly occurs when using the preposition "in," while contraction errors are rare. The errors in contractions indicate uncertainties in assigning gender and case, as well as in choosing the correct preposition. The prepositional assignment of the nominative case is correctly applied by most learners. Gender errors are also identified. The analysis shows that the acquisition of prepositional case government poses difficulties for the learners.
